Vegan Banana Cranberry Bread

I love a good banana bread recipe since it is so easy to make and so deliciously sweet yet filling. If plain old banana bread gets boring, I just switch up my recipe and add different ingredients, such as in my Strawberry Banana Bread, Peach Banana Bread, Blueberry Banana Bread, and now this Vegan Banana Cranberry Bread.

Like I mentioned in my original banana bread recipe, making and eating banana bread is such a comfort food for me that reminds me of my childhood. The smell of banana bread cooking is such a delicious aroma that reminds me of home. This cranberry banana bread is vegan, gluten-free, and dairy-free.

The smell is such an important part of my cooking, making every step in the process a full-body experience. The sweetness of the bananas, the tartness of the cranberries, and the warmth of the vanilla is like a hug to the senses.

My sense of smell and taste being such an integral part of my process really came to mind while making this recipe. It has made me think of the victims this year who have lost their sense, even temporarily. I can’t imagine losing what feels like another limb to me, and my heart goes out to them.

close up cranberry banana bread

Vegan Banana Cranberry Bread

For banana bread, the riper the banana, the yummier the bread. If you have spotted bananas with black spots that your kids don’t want to eat, or bananas that are mushy that you don’t like to eat, they are absolutely perfect for baking.

In addition to being softer and easier to combine into your dough, they are also naturally sweeter. This makes your bread even sweeter and more flavorful, without you actually needing to add extra sugar!

Bananas are also low-medium on the glycemic index, which means that it doesn’t cause a blood sugar spike when eaten by healthy people, making bananas a great sugar source. They also are high in fiber, and lots of other nutrients, all listed here.

ingredients for cranberry banana bread

What Is In Vegan Banana Cranberry Bread?

  • Almond Milk 
  • Coconut Oil
  • Vanilla
  • Ground Flaxseeds (egg substitute) 
  • All-Purpose Gluten-Free Flour
  • Cane Sugar
  • Baking Powder
  • Salt
  • Bananas
  • Cranberries
  • Walnuts

Recipe Ingredient Substitutions and Variations

  1. Almond Milk – you can substitute with other non-dairy milk like oat milk, cashew, rice, coconut milk.
  2. Coconut Oil – any neutral-tasting oil can be used as a substitute, such as avocado or grapeseed oil.
  3. Vanilla – excellent flavoring, you can substitute or add cinnamon, allspice, too.
  4. Ground Flaxseeds – substitute with chia seeds 1:1
  5. Cane Sugar – feel free to use coconut sugar as a healthier option instead.
  6. Spices – you can add cinnamon, nutmeg, cardamom, and allspice for a lovely warm holiday flavor.
  7. All-Purpose Gluten-Free Flour – If you don’t have a flour mix to use, you can also use 1 ½ cups brown rice flour plus ½ cup almond flour.
  8. Walnuts – Substitute with pecans, pistachios, pumpkin seeds, or sunflower seeds. Other nuts and seeds also work, the sky is the limit!
  9. Cranberries – If you don’t like or have cranberries, you can also try strawberries, raspberries, cherries, or blueberries.

How To Make Gluten-Free Banana Bread?

  1. Preheat the oven to 375℉. Line a baking pan with parchment paper, spray with oil, or brush with oil, and set aside. 
  2. In a large bowl, add almond milk, coconut oil, vanilla, and flaxseed, and stir. Add gluten-free flour, sugar, baking powder, and salt. Mix well until the batter is smooth. Stir in mashed bananas, cranberries, and walnuts. 
  3. Scoop batter into the prepared pan and bake for 70 minutes, or until a toothpick inserted into the center of the loaf comes out clean.

batter for cranberry banana bread

Can I Use Frozen Fruits For My Vegan Banana Cranberry Bread?

Yes, you can. Just thaw your cranberries and bananas, drain the liquid before adding the fruits to your recipe.

How Long Can I Keep Banana Bread?

The shelf life of your banana bread depends on how it is stored. After it is done baking, let it cool completely before you store it. It can also stay out a day or so just covered with a clean kitchen cloth.

If you are wanting to keep it for more than a day, or it is not finished by then, you can put your cooled loaf into a sealed container or wrap it in plastic wrap. This will keep at room temperature for about 3 days, or be refrigerated for about a week. 

How To Freeze Banana Bread?

Banana bread also freezes beautifully, making it perfect to bake ahead in bulk for quick breakfasts.

  1. Make sure to completely cool your bread 
  2. Wrap either individual slices or the whole loaf in plastic wrap, or put into a freezer bag, making sure it is sealed to prevent freezer burn.
  3. Keep for about 3 months, if it can last that long!

cranberry banana bread in pan

How Can I Save Stale Banana Bread?

Slice and heat in the oven for 5 minutes, or in a toaster oven. If it is really dry, wrap in a damp paper towel. Spread with a little vegan butter to really bring it to the next level!

What To Do With Banana Bread?

If you’re bored with eating plain old banana bread, there are certainly some things you can do to dress it up. As mentioned before, you can toast and spread on some vegan butter. You can also eat with your favorite nut butter, jelly, or any other spread you like. 

Another way to use banana bread is as a base for Vegan French Toast. This is such a delicious idea you and your family will love.

More Delicious Breakfast Bread Recipes

cutting cranberry banana bread

If you enjoyed this post and would love to see more, join me on  InstagramFacebook & Twitter!

Get discounted copies of my cookbook here.

Also please leave a star rating ;-)

Need some encouragement on your Healthier Steps journey?

Join our Facebook groups, sharing lots of delicious vegan and gluten-free recipes, health tips, etc., from our members. Please join us and invite your friends to Gluten-Free and Vegan For Beginners and Vegan Recipes With Love.

YouTube video

Want to Save This Recipe?

Enter your email & I’ll send it to your inbox. Plus, get great new recipes from me every week!

Save Recipe

By submitting this form, you consent to receive emails from Healthier Steps.

Vegan Banana Cranberry Bread on a cutting board

Vegan Banana Cranberry Bread

During cranberry season, I can't stop myself from adding them to every recipe I can, and this Vegan Banana Cranberry Bread is no exception. This delicious breakfast option is wonderful during the cold winter months.
5 from 13 votes
Print Pin Rate
Course: Breakfast, Dessert, Snack
Cuisine: American
Keyword: Vegan Banana Cranberry Bread
Prep Time: 15 minutes
Cook Time: 1 hour 10 minutes
Servings: 10 servings
Calories: 315kcal


Wet Ingredients

  • 1 cup almond milk
  • cup melted coconut oil
  • 1 teaspoon vanilla extract
  • 2 tablespoons ground flaxseeds

Dry Ingredients


  • 2 ripe bananas
  • 1 ½ cups cranberries fresh or frozen
  • ½ cup chopped walnuts


  • Preheat the oven 375℉. Line a baking pan with parchment paper, spray with oil, or brush with oil, and set aside.
  • In a large bowl, add almond milk, coconut oil, vanilla, and flaxseed, and stir. Add gluten-free flour, sugar, baking powder, and salt. Mix well until batter is smooth. Stir in mashed bananas, cranberries, and walnuts.
  • Scoop batter into the prepared pan and bake for 70-80 minutes, or until a toothpick inserted into the center of the loaf comes out clean.


Calories: 315kcal | Carbohydrates: 51g | Protein: 4g | Fat: 13g | Saturated Fat: 6g | Polyunsaturated Fat: 4g | Monounsaturated Fat: 1g | Sodium: 235mg | Potassium: 135mg | Fiber: 4g | Sugar: 30g | Vitamin A: 25IU | Vitamin C: 4mg | Calcium: 105mg | Iron: 1mg

Similar Posts


  1. 5 stars
    Absolutely loved your recipe! Super easy to follow even for someone not into cooking like me. The combination of banana and cranberry is genius. Thanks a bunch!

    1. I’m glad to hear that you loved the recipe & that it was easy to prepare considering your cooking skill level. 🥰

  2. 5 stars
    The combo of banana and cranberry is genius and the fact that it’s vegan? Double win! Can’t wait to whip up a batch for the cafe – thanks for the delicious inspiration.

  3. 5 stars
    Yum! This Vegan Banana Cranberry Bread sounds so yummy. I always appreciate vegan options as my sister is careful of her eating choices.

    1. It’s wonderful that you appreciate vegan options, especially considering your sister’s dietary choices.

Leave a Reply

Your email address will not be published. Required fields are marked *

Recipe Rating